| dc.description.abstract | Chemical compounds, which contain heterocyclic core characterize to be very promising structures in drug discovery. A survey of literature exposes the biological properties of such constituents including hypoglycemic, anticancer, antioxidant, anti-inflam-matory, and other important pharmacological activities. Therefore, special attention should be derived to 3-benzyl-xanthine core, which play an important role in the biochemical processes on plant and animal cells. Previous studies showed that among N– and C-substituted xanthines there are various substances with good biological effects (antimicrobial, antihypertensive, analeptic, psychotropic and anticancer). In medical practice there are many effective xanthine derivatives (diprophylline, 6-mercap-topurine, trental etc.) that employ successfully. | uk_UK |
